Plus, ad-free listening, bonus content, and early access to other episodes in this guide.--- You can argue all you want about Punk's birthplace, but there's no question that it was defined in NYC. The Velvet Underground and Blondie and CBGBs on the Lower East Side in the 70s and 80s?…That's as New York as the subway or a hot dog with mustard. The Ramones, The New York Dolls, Patti Smith, Television and the legacy of Punk is ingrained in the fabric of New York City in ways you might never have realized. Lincoln is a musician, talent booker and promoter.  He's also the founder of SHOWX, a "social media for musicians platform,"which gives musicians their own opportunity to sell ticket to their shows and to allow them to keep the email data of their fans that buy their tickets. SHOWX allows performers and artists to book their own shows, sell their own tickets and route their own tours in a collaborative manner. Lincoln formerly promoted shows at SOBs in New York City and also was the talent buyer at The Cutting Room, also in NYC.  Lincoln brings a vast amount of experience in live show booking and promoting to his current role and we talk about the SHOWX app and how it can help empower artists to become more successful and self-sufficient.  So hop on the Roadcase bus for this hip and timely interview with Lincoln Foley Schofield of SHOWX.  It's a great ride!!For more information: https://linktr.ee/roadcasepod and https://www.roadcasepod.comContact: info@roadcasepod.comTheme music:  "Eugene" (Instrumental)" by Waltzer

Welcome to Roadcase, a podcast exploring the live music experience!!  Join us for this inspirational and informative interview with Ric Leichtung, owner of concert promoter Ad Hoc Presents, and co-founder of non-profit NYC Nightlife United.  Ric is a tireless promoter of diversity in all that they do, and with NYC Nightlife United, Ric is not only helping those in the live music industry in New York City who were hit particularly hard by Covid, but also promotes diversity by striving to support and create opportunities for those in the BIPOC and LBTBQ communities. Ric's concert promotion company, Ad Hoc Presents, promotes shows and events primarily in unconventional spaces in NYC and also serves to promote diversity as a platform for artists of all backgrounds.  Ric is a stellar human who continues to do what they believe in saying, "keep doing what you think you love and what you want to do, it'll come around."  We love the power of positive thought!  So hop on the Roadcase bus for this fascinating interview Ric Leichtung.  It's a great ride!!For more information: https://linktr.ee/roadcasepod and https://www.roadcasepod.comContact: info@roadcasepod.comTheme music:  "Eugene" (Instrumental)" by Waltzer

Asbury Park Vibes had a wonderful opportunity to chat with the great Willie Nile.  Willie Nile has been  putting out albums since the eighties - four albums in five years.  By his own words - he is more creative and energetic now than he ever was.  His new release, "The Day The Earth Stood Still,"  was created and recorded during the pandemic, and represents Willie's mood and hopefulness during a bleak time in New York City.Willie Nile has played and recorded with a long list of greats - Bruce Springsteen, Ringo Starr, Tori Amos, Elvis Costello, Lucinda Williams, Ian Hunter, Barenaked Ladies, Joan Osborne, Cyndi Lauper, Levon Helm, The Chieftains, Taj Mahal, and Carole King.Willie Nile is a walking encyclopedia of the music scene since the 1980s and is ever hopeful that the world is a naturally good place! http://www.willienile.comhttps://twitter.com/willienilehttps://www.facebook.com/willie.nile

Hailing from Brooklyn NY Kasey Marcelle is no stranger to the bright lights and fast pace of the often clique-ish New York City Music and entertainment scene. An early affiliate with SESAC Performing rights agency, Kasey was afforded the opportunities like artist song writing bootcamps, and development classes that helped transition him into an premier level independent artist. "I want my new music to resonate stronger with people now. Before I was more concerned with getting radio acceptance, and that's cool, but I wanna use my music to influence people to live out their dreams also" Kasey says. With the release of his introductory Album titled #IamkaseyMarcelle one thing's for sure Kasey's aim is for the world to know his name.   The directions in which this interview went... were so insightful and authentic. From New York City subway stations to sharing the stage with Beyonce at the Billboard Music Awards, Too Many Zooz (Matt Muirhead, David Parks, Leo Pellegrino) have been widely recognized for having an unforgettable sound: Brasshouse. MacArthur Fellow and Musical America’s 2018 Educator of the Year, Francisco J. Núñez, is a composer, conductor, visionary, leading figure in music education, and the artistic director/founder of the Young People’s Chorus of New York City (YPC), renowned worldwide for its diversity and artistic excellence. Francisco's talk explores his visionary work with YPC, offering a bold new model for music-making that can inspire ensembles all over the country and throughout the world. He will be joined by several members of his ensemble.
